Scope: Proposed JV between Kestrelmark Ltd and Dornway Fabrication to serve the Halberton region. Kestrelmark contributes distribution; Dornway contributes the Ironvale plant. Split under discussion: 55/45.

Risks: overlapping product lines, regulatory clearance timeline, Dornway's pension liabilities.

Next steps: heads of department to submit resourcing impact assessments by end of month. Finance modelling workshop scheduled week 12. Do not reference the JV in external communications. The confidential business rationale is appended below.

board note of kadug-tawig: Only 5 of the 100 pilot accounts renewed Oliath, so a churn review is set for April 15.

## Authentication

The Cartwheel catalog cache invalidation endpoint requires a service bearer token. On-call engineers should only trigger manual invalidation when stale SKUs persist past the 15-minute TTL. Invalidation is idempotent and safe to retry. All calls go through the Harborline gateway in the ops cluster. For emergency use, authenticate with the token below.

login token, yajeg-fawif: eyJhbGciOiJIUzI1NiIsInR5cCI6IkpXVCJ9.eyJzdWIiOiIEdPQYnZXaZIn0.HSRTnYZBx0Qc

## FAQ: Why does the pool cap at 40 connections?

Future maintainers: Tidepool's database pool caps at 40 because the Vexley replica chokes above that. Don't raise it without load-testing. If the pool manager locks you out after a config rollback, unseal it from the admin shell. The recovery passphrase is the following.

unlock words, bawef-kahap: sorax-sorir-quenys-aldok